**Luxury Homes Sold in Sarasota**
A string of high-end transactions has taken place in Sarasota, with several homes changing hands for millions. Notably, Sicilian-C-Men LLC sold a stunning property at 3960 Robert Point Road to Marcus Alexander Schulz and Denise Schulz for $8.1 million. This sleek abode boasts four bedrooms, four-and-three half baths, a pool, and an impressive 5,297 square feet of living space.
In another notable deal, Johannes Waals sold the Unit 801 condominium at 300 S. Pineapple Ave to Michael Seery for $2,475,000. Built in 2016, this three-bedroom, three-bath property features 2,702 square feet of living area and boasts a prime location in the heart of Sarasota.
Other notable sales include:
* Larry Johnson selling Unit 1406 at 1155 N. Gulfstream Ave to Ciel Sarasota LLC for $2,125,000
* Carol Horton selling her home at 4884 Peregrine Point Circle N to David and Ashley Thompson for $2,095,000
* Jennifer Ann Brown and Dorene Loew selling two properties on Brywill Circle to Lisa Rooks Morris for $1,625,000
